How to Get Rotten Breath in Elden Ring?
So, now you know what this spell can do, it is high time to find out where to get Rotten Breath in Elden Ring. The journey may be tricky but it is definitely worth the effort. To unlock Rotten Breath, you’ll need to make your way to the heart of Caelid, a region that looks like it was ripped straight out of a heavy metal album cover.
The Rotten Breath Elden Ring location is easy to recognize – look for the twisted trees, blood-red skies, and creatures that would give even the bravest Tarnished scary nightmares.
Your target is to find the Cathedral of Dragon Communion, a forgotten church that’s seen better days. To get there, you’ll need to navigate through the infested swamp covered with Scarlet Roth and past a horde of monstrous dogs along with other abominations. But the real challenge expects the player within the cathedral – Decaying Ekzykes. It is an optional boss who looks like a putrid dragon with a serious case of halitosis.

This boss fight is no joke because Ekzykes has a nasty habit of spewing toxic breath and delivering breathtaking physical attacks. However, if you can manage to take this rotting dragon down, you will get his heart as a reward.
If you have difficulties beating this boss, check our previous guide on the ultimate Elden Ring weapon tier list.
Before leaving this Elden Ring Rotten Breath location with this heart, you can trade it for the necessary incantation at the cathedral’s communion altar.

How to Use the Rotten Breath Elden Ring Spell?
Now that you know where is Rotten Breath in the Elden Ring, it is time to learn how to use it most effectively at the first level. To unleash this noxious cloud, you’ll need to press the incantation button (L1 on PlayStation, LB on Xbox) and then hit the corresponding attack button (R1 or RB, respectively).
Keep in mind that casting Rotten Breath has a bit of a wind-up time. How to cast Rotten Breath in Elden Ring quickly? Make sure you have a distance between your character and the target enemy.

What Is The Best Rotten Breath Build In Elden Ring?
To use this spell most effectively, you should be prepared and have a powerful Elden Ring Rotten Breath build.
First and foremost, focus on leveling up the stats Faith and Arcane. These two stats are the bread and butter of any dragon communion build. They help boost the damage and duration of the Rotten Breath In Elden Ring. Aim for at least 30 Faith and 20 Arcane to equip the spell and then level those numbers up as you progress.
Next, you’ll want to choose a weapon that complements this spell. A good option is the Rotten Crystal Spear – you can find it in the same location in Elden Ring where to get Rotten Breath. This weapon needs solid Faith and Arcane stats, offering a unique buff when releasing a burst of Scarlet Roth. Pair it with a shield or a seal (like the Dragon Communion Seal) in your off-hand, and you’ve got the best weapon combo for the Rotten Breath.
As for armor, you need to pick the gear to boost your immunity and resistance to rot. The Mushroom Set can become a great choice because of its high immunity effect. Also, it is capable of restoring your character’s health when the bar is too low.
As for the corresponding talismans, the Cerulean Hidden Tear can help you conserve FP for your incantations, while the Godskin Swaddling Cloth can boost the attack power when your HP is low.
With the right build, the Rotten Breath Elden Ring spell can become an incredibly powerful tool in your arsenal.
